Aisling Cliodhnadh Sullivan (born 16 March 1984) who is also known by the name Aisling bea, is an Irish comedian actor, writer and director. After playing bits on a number of Irish and British TV shows from 2009, Bea began her career as a stand-up comic in the year 2011. Bea began performing regularly on sketch comedy and sitcoms from 2012. She began appearing regularly in panel shows following the win of an award at in the Edinburgh Comedy Awards. She was a member of the 8 Out of 10 Cats team from 2016 to 2017 and was regularly a contestant on the spinoff show, 8 Out of 10 Cats Does Countdown. She was born in the family of Brian O'Sullivan and his wife, she was blessed with one sister called Sinead. She was in 2012 the second woman to ever receive the So You Think you're Funny award. Her surname is Bea in honor of her deceased father. Aisling O'Sullivan, also referred to as Cliodhnadh Aisling was born in Kildare town, which is located in County Kildare. Bea's father Brian was an equine vet, who committed suicide after Bea turned three, was the suicide victim. Bea was informed of his suicide only after the age of thirteen. As a way to honor her father, she took the stage name Bea and, in the year 2017, she wrote an article on suicides in her family members for The Guardian. Bea was raised with her older sister Sinead with Helen Moloney. Helen is a secondary teacher, jockey trainer and former professional racer. They were obsessed with race meetings as well as horses. Bea started out her career as a tour-guide for the Irish National Stud. However, she realized early on that racing wasn't for her.
